Lyrically and visually, the video explores physical and emotional closeness. The central metaphor of the "sweater" represents a haven of safety and warmth against the "cold" of the outside world or personal loneliness.

The official music video for "Sweater Weather" by The Neighbourhood serves as a definitive visual statement for the band's identity, blending a melancholic "French film noir California summer" aesthetic with themes of intimacy and youth. Released on March 5, 2013, and directed by Zack Sekuler and Daniel Iglesias Jr., the video utilizes a stark grayscale palette that established the band's signature black-and-white branding.
